We're looking for a talented Business Operations (BizOps) Associate to join Wildlife's BizOps team.

Within the BizOps team, you will work on high-priority initiatives directly with senior leadership, gain visibility across the whole business, and own end-to-end impact from diagnosis to execution. It’s a rare blend of strategy, operations, and selective M&A exposure in one of the largest mobile gaming companies in the world.

The role requires resourcefulness and a high sense of ownership, in addition to the analytical and problem-solving skills typical of strategic roles. You will have autonomy to lead workstreams and will be accountable for delivering complete end products. You will need to navigate most areas of the company, build relationships, and have a strong sense of how our business and industry operate.

The high exposure nature of the role also requires good communication skills, mainly written, which is our standard way of running meetings (no PPTs!). For that, you will need to be structured, clearly articulating issues, alternatives, and recommendations. Since you are going to be involved in a number of different projects, as well as ad-hoc analyses, there will be no routine for this job.

What you'll do
  • Lead strategic initiatives end-to-end, from problem structuring to implementation, partnering with leaders across product, marketing, finance, and operations
  • Support our M&A and investment efforts through sourcing, market mapping, financial modeling, and selective diligence / integration workstreams
  • Run analyses and write clear and concise docs that shape our strategic priorities and help leadership move fast
  • Improve how the company operates, helping design and implement scalable processes and routines that raise the bar across teams
What you'll need
  • 4+ years of experience in management consulting, private equity, venture capital, or strategy & operations
  • Strong analytical skills and a track record of delivering high-quality work under ambiguity
  • Ability to break down complex problems and write clear, structured documents
  • Comfort navigating a fast-paced, high-growth environment and working directly with senior stakeholders
  • Fluent in English and Portuguese

About Wildlife

Wildlife is one of the leading mobile game developers and publishers in the world. We have released more than 60 titles, reaching billions of people around the globe. Today, we have offices in Brazil, Finland, and the United States. Here, we create games that will excite, intrigue, and engage our players for years to come!
